About this role
Supplier Quality Manager - Softline, Private Brands Shenzhen, CHN Would you like to be part of an organization that is developing a pipeline of leaders in a growing, highly innovative, global business? Are you passionate about driving continuous improvement through the strategic application of the newest technologies? Are you curious about Amazon's Private Brands business and do you want to be part of it? Do you get excited working with a highly diverse group of colleagues in multiple countries? If yes, Amazon Private Brands Global Sourcing Team is the right fit for you. For those with an interest in Amazon's Private Brands business, this role provides an exciting opportunity to dive deep into data and identify global quality improvement opportunities. Your role will involve optimizing our global supplier quality management program and building manufacturing excellence, as well as designing and implementing scalable Quality Assurance solutions in collaboration with Product Development, Sourcing and Tech teams. You will have the opportunity to learn and apply AI solutions to monitor, evaluate and improve supplier quality performance to ensure the highest quality products for our customers. You thrive in a highly collaborative, analytical, creative, and fast-paced environment. You have a strong inclination to get things done and deliver scalable results at speed. You also communicate concisely and effectively with multiple stakeholders (including business team and tech team) to drive meaningful quality improvements. Key job responsibilities • Ensure products continuously comply with Amazon's quality, performance, reliability, as well as industry safety and regulatory requirements worldwide
